1. 首页
  2. 课程学习
  3. Java
  4. Java参考文档JDK_API_1_6_zh_CN

Java参考文档JDK_API_1_6_zh_CN

上传者: 2025-05-24 12:31:22上传 ZIP文件 34.81MB 热度 1次

Java作为企业级应用开发的核心语言,依赖于JDK(Java Development Kit)的强大基础。JDK 1.6 包含运行时环境、编译器和调试器等关键工具,支持高效的 Java 程序开发。

核心类库涵盖集合框架、IO 流、多线程、网络编程和日期时间等。集合框架以 List、Set、Map 接口及其实现类(如 ArrayList、HashMap)为基础,统一了数据存储与操作方式,提升代码结构的清晰度和维护性。

IO 流设计包含字节流和字符流,常用的 BufferedReader、InputStream 等类负责文件和网络数据的读写,确保数据的灵活性和性能。Java 的网络编程支持 TCP 和 UDP 通信,借助 Socket、ServerSocket 以及 DatagramSocket 类构建稳定的网络应用。

多线程机制基于 Thread 类和 Runnable 接口,利用 start()、sleep()、join() 方法及 synchronized 关键字实现线程创建与同步,满足复杂并发需求。JDK 1.6 引入了并发工具类如 ConcurrentHashMap 和 ExecutorService,简化并发编程并优化性能。

异常依托 try-catch-finally 结构和丰富的 Exception 类层次,灵活的错误捕获和恢复策略。反射 API 允许程序在运行时动态查询和调用类信息,极大增强了程序的灵活性和扩展能力。

国际化通过 Locale 和 ResourceBundle 支持多语言环境,适应全球化应用需求。安全管理基于 SecurityManager 类,限制代码权限,保护系统免受恶意攻击。

图形界面构建依旧依赖于 Swing 和 AWT 组件,尽管技术较为陈旧,依然广泛用于桌面应用开发。XML 方面,JDK 1.6 支持 DOM、SAX 和 StAX 多种解析方式,便于数据交换与配置管理。

相关资源如 JDK1.6 源码和集合框架深入,丰富了对该版本的理解,尤其在集合框架中的特定 Bug 上了实用参考。此外,多平台的 JDK 1.6 版本(如 Linux 和 MAC)及相应工具(jad 反编译器)也为开发了广泛支持。

下载地址
用户评论